5-time champion Mumbai Indians faced its third consecutive defeat in the Indian Premier League (IPL) 2024. In the 17th season, on Monday, the team was defeated by Rajasthan Royals by 6 wickets on its own home ground.

When Mumbai captain Hardik Pandya reached near the pitch during the toss at Wankhede Stadium on Monday, the fans started chanting 'Rohit-Rohit'. During the match, a fan entered the field and reached Rohit Sharma and Ishan Kishan. Rajasthan's Shimron Hetmyer took an excellent catch by jumping in the air.

Top moments of MI vs RR match…

1. Slogans of 'Rohit-Rohit' raised in Wankhede Stadium
When Mumbai Indians captain Hardik Pandya entered the field for the toss, the spectators started chanting 'Rohit-Rohit'. Earlier, the spectators had booed Hardik during the match in Hyderabad and Ahmedabad also.

Even before the toss, when Pandya was circling the ground for warm-up, the spectators booed him. Even when Pandya was booed at the time of the toss, he controlled himself and maintained a smile on his face.

Not only this, even when Pandya started speaking after the toss, Rohit's slogans continued. Commentator Sanjay Manjrekar had to ask the audience to 'please behave' i.e. improve their behaviour. Hardik has become the new captain of Mumbai, he replaced Rohit who led the team to 5 titles. That's why fans are booing Hardik.

2. 3 Mumbai players became golden ducks, Bolt sent all three to the pavilion
3 players from Mumbai became golden ducks, that is, 3 players were out on the very first ball of their innings without opening the account. Rohit Sharma and Naman Dheer were out in the first over. Whereas Dewald Brevis was caught out in the third over, all three were sent to the pavilion by Trent Boult.

Rohit Sharma was caught by Sanju Samson behind the wicket on the fifth ball of the first over.

3. Shimron Hetmyer became Superman in the field
Shimron Hetmyer of Rajasthan took an excellent catch while standing at the point position. In the 12th over, Avesh Khan bowled a short pitch ball to Piyush Chawla. Chawla cut, the ball started going in the air, then Hetmyer jumped in the air and took an excellent catch. Chawla was out after scoring 3 runs in 6 balls. Captain Sanju Samson also looked happy after seeing his catch.

4. Riyan Parag made Rajasthan win by hitting 2 sixes and 1 four.
Riyan Parag gave victory to Rajasthan Royals by hitting 2 consecutive sixes and then 1 four. Rajasthan needed 15 runs to win from 30 balls after the 15th over. Gerald Cootzie came from Mumbai to bowl.

The first ball was bowled by Cootji at a speed of 141 km/hr, here Parag hit a six towards extra covers. The next ball, Cootji bowled a bouncer, this time Parag hit a six towards mid-wicket. The third ball, Cootzie again bowled a bouncer, this time the ball went behind the wicketkeeper for a four. In this way, Parag gave victory to Rajasthan by hitting 3 consecutive boundaries.

Riyan Parag played an unbeaten inning of 54 runs on 39 balls.

6. Fan entered the stadium, hugged Rohit-Ishaan
During the match, a fan approached Rohit Sharma while fielding, who was pulled out by the security guard. When Rohit was standing in the slip, a fan jumped into the stadium and came near the pitch. He first hugged Rohit and then Ishaan and also shook hands with both of them. Rohit could not even open his account in the match, while Ishaan scored 16 runs.
